Output 52a212010774dba1db8e6ff5001d7dc591bb657f653e28fb7376642f2fa596e4:1

value
316480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05c3fc880c3ab4061c5d0ae778aa49fda93163aa OP_EQUAL
address
32DW5t1PygFHqCGq8sJ4urov5vWnxGhDY6
transaction
52a212010774dba1db8e6ff5001d7dc591bb657f653e28fb7376642f2fa596e4
spent
true